Decision
Planning Permission on 19th October 2018
Conditions / Refusal Reasons
The development to which this permission relates must be begun not later than the expiration of three years beginning with the date of this permission. Reason: By virtue of Sections 91 to 95 of the Town and Country Planning Act 1990 as amended by section 51 of the Planning and Compulsory Purchase Act 2004.

That the development hereby approved shall be carried out in accordance with the details shown on the following approved plans, A.106, A.102, A.104, A.101, A.103, A.100 and A.105, except as controlled or modified by conditions of this permission. Reason: To secure the proper planning of the area in accordance with Development Plan policies.

Prior to the commencement of the development hereby approved, a schedule of all materials to be used in the external construction and finishes of the development hereby permitted shall be submitted to and approved in writing by the Local Planning Authority. Reason: In the interests of the visual appearance of the development in accordance with Policy CSQ3 of the South Oxfordshire Core Strategy 2027 and Policies G2 and D1 of the South Oxfordshire Local Plan 2011.

The rooflights hereby approved shall be conservation rooflights, set flush with the plane of the roof in which they are to be inserted. Reason: In the interests of the visual appearance of the development in accordance with Policy CSQ3 of the South Oxfordshire Core Strategy 2027 and Policies G2 and D1 of the South Oxfordshire Local Plan 2011.

The new opaque glass, roof-top garden area privacy screen/fence (with a minimum of level 3 obscurity)shall be erected at a height of 1.8 metres prior to the first occupation of any part of the development hereby approved in accordance with details on the application, and shall thereafter be retained as such, unless otherwise agreed in writing by the Local Planning Authority. Reason: To protect neighbour amenity in accordance with Policy H13 of the South Oxfordshire Local Plan 2011.
